CVE-2025-62780

changedetection.io is a free open source web page change detection tool. A Stored Cross Site Scripting is present in changedetection.io Watch update API in versions prior to 0.50.34 due to insufficient security checks. Two scenarios are possible. In the first, an attacker can insert a new watch with an arbitrary URL which really points to a web page. Once the HTML content is retrieved, the attacker updates the URL with a JavaScript payload. In the second, an attacker substitutes the URL in an existing watch with a new URL that is in reality a JavaScript payload. When the user clicks on *Preview* and then on the malicious link, the JavaScript malicious code is executed. Version 0.50.34 fixes the issue.
Configurations

Configuration 1 (hide)

cpe:2.3:a:changedetection:changedetection:*:*:*:*:*:*:*:*

History

31 Dec 2025, 18:28

Type Values Removed Values Added
CPE cpe:2.3:a:changedetection:changedetection:*:*:*:*:*:*:*:*
References () https://github.com/dgtlmoon/changedetection.io/security/advisories/GHSA-4c3j-3h7v-22q9 - () https://github.com/dgtlmoon/changedetection.io/security/advisories/GHSA-4c3j-3h7v-22q9 - Exploit, Vendor Advisory
Summary
  • (es) changedetection.io es una herramienta de detección de cambios en páginas web de código abierto gratuita. Un Cross-Site Scripting Almacenado está presente en la API de actualización de Watch de changedetection.io en versiones anteriores a la 0.50.34 debido a comprobaciones de seguridad insuficientes. Dos escenarios son posibles. En el primero, un atacante puede insertar un nuevo watch con una URL arbitraria que realmente apunta a una página web. Una vez que se recupera el contenido HTML, el atacante actualiza la URL con una carga útil de JavaScript. En el segundo, un atacante sustituye la URL en un watch existente con una nueva URL que es en realidad una carga útil de JavaScript. Cuando el usuario hace clic en *Preview* y luego en el enlace malicioso, se ejecuta el código malicioso de JavaScript. La versión 0.50.34 corrige el problema.
First Time Changedetection
Changedetection changedetection

10 Nov 2025, 22:15

Type Values Removed Values Added
New CVE

Information

Published : 2025-11-10 22:15

Updated : 2025-12-31 18:28


NVD link : CVE-2025-62780

Mitre link : CVE-2025-62780

CVE.ORG link : CVE-2025-62780


JSON object : View

Products Affected

changedetection

  • changedetection
CWE
CWE-79

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ting')